Web2.1.4 What is a standardized effect size?. A standardized effect size is a unitless measure of effect size. The most common measure of standardized effect size is Cohen’s d, where the mean difference is divided by the standard deviation of the pooled observations (Cohen 1988) \(\frac{\text{mean difference}}{\text{standard deviation}}\). WebWe see that the pooled effect size is RR \(=\) 2.02. The pooled effect is significant (\(p<\) 0.001), and indicates that suffering from depression doubles the mortality risk.
